Foundation Stabilizing in Alameda County, CA
Foundation stabilizing services are designed to address issues related to shifting, settling, or uneven foundations that can affect the stability of a property. These services typically involve methods such as underpinning, piering, or slab jacking to reinforce and level the foundation, helping to prevent further damage. Projects may include stabilizing residential basements, crawl spaces, or concrete slabs in driveways and patios. Homeowners often seek foundation stabilization when noticing cracks in walls, uneven flooring, or doors and windows that no longer close properly, aiming to protect the structural integrity of their property.

Common Foundation Stabilizing Jobs
Foundation stabilization involves methods to strengthen and support the existing foundation to prevent further settling or shifting.
Pier and beam repair addresses issues with uneven or sagging floors caused by compromised support structures.
Mudjacking and slab leveling are used to lift and level sunken concrete slabs around the property.
Soil stabilization techniques improve soil conditions to reduce movement that can affect foundation stability.
Crack repair seals and reinforces foundation cracks to prevent water intrusion and further damage.
Drainage correction improves water flow away from the foundation to reduce pressure and moisture problems.
Foundation Stabilizing Questions
What are foundation stabilizing services? They involve techniques to reinforce and secure a building’s foundation to prevent or repair settling and shifting issues.
When is foundation stabilization needed? It is typically required when signs like cracks, uneven floors, or sticking doors appear due to foundation movement.
What methods are used for foundation stabilization? Common methods include underpinning, piering, and installing supports to lift and stabilize the foundation.
How can foundation issues affect a property? Unaddressed foundation problems can lead to structural damage, uneven floors, and increased repair costs over time.
